Dimensions & Specifications
| Specification | Measurement |
|---|---|
| Thickness | 12mm |
| Total Area | 5 Square Metres (53 Square Feet) |
| Roll Size | 1m x 5m |
| Thermal Conductivity | 0.033 W/mK |

Installation Instructions
This self-adhesive product is easy to install: simply cut to the desired size, peel off the backing, and stick it onto the surface. For best results around tight curves, ridges, and corners, additional stronger spray adhesive may be required.
